CentOS8建立網橋
阿新 • • 發佈:2020-08-13
bridge-utils軟體包在RHEL7.7被棄用了,所以後面版本不能使用brctl命令。
https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/7/html/7.7_release_notes/deprecated_functionality
使用nmcli可以完成相同的功能:
1.建立網橋
1 nmcli conn add type bridge con-name br0 ifname br0
2.配置IP地址
1 nmcli connection modify br0 ipv4.addresses '192.168.11.8/24' ipv4.gateway '192.168.11.254' ipv4.dns '114.114.114.114' ipv4.method manual
3.為網橋關聯物理介面
1 nmcli conn add type ethernet slave-type bridge con-name br0-ens192 ifname ens192 master br0 2 nmcli conn up br0
4.關閉乙太網卡的connection
1 nmcli conn down ens192
5.檢視物理網絡卡的橋接
1 [root@localhost ~]# bridge link show2 2: ens192: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 master br0 state forwarding priority 32 cost 100 3 4: virbr0-nic: <BROADCAST,MULTICAST> mtu 1500 master virbr0 state disabled priority 32 cost 100 4 7: vnet0: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 master virbr0 state forwarding priority 32cost 100
如需要恢復配置,執行如下命令。
1 nmcli conn up ens192 2 nmcli conn down br0 3 nmcli conn del br0 4 nmcli conn del br0-ens192